Move creds-init to pkg/pod #1599

This simplifies pod.go and makes this logic more easily
testable/understandable in isolation, as part of an overall plan to simplify pod.go.

This change also avoids running creds-init when there are no credentials
to initialize. Previously, we would unconditionally run the creds-init
image, and just pass it zero args if there were no creds, in which case
it would exit immediately.
